In a recent statement, Gwarzo has expressed strong support for Benin’s newly elected President, Romuald Wadagni, applauding his visionary approach to fostering African solidarity. As the continent faces numerous economic and social challenges, Wadagni’s emphasis on unity and collaborative progress resonates widely. This endorsement highlights the growing optimism around Benin’s leadership in promoting regional cooperation and sustainable development across Africa.

Gwarzo Applauds Wadagni’s Commitment to Strengthening Continental Unity

Gwarzo commended President Wadagni for his forward-thinking approach towards enhancing African integration. Highlighting Wadagni’s recent address at the African Union summit, Gwarzo emphasized the importance of economic cooperation and infrastructure development as pillars for lasting unity on the continent. According to Gwarzo, Wadagni’s call for increased intra-African trade and collaborative policy frameworks marks a significant step in overcoming historical divisions and promoting sustainable growth.

Key components of Wadagni’s vision, as outlined by Gwarzo, include:

  • Strengthening regional trade agreements to facilitate seamless cross-border commerce.
  • Investing in shared infrastructure projects such as transport corridors and energy grids.
  • Promoting cultural exchange programs to bolster mutual understanding among African nations.
  • Developing unified strategies to address continental challenges like climate change and security.

Emphasizing Economic Integration as a Pillar for Africa’s Future Growth

The recent advocacy by Benin’s President Wadagni for deepening economic ties across African nations represents a strategic shift towards a unified market that could unlock unprecedented growth across the continent. By aligning policies, harmonizing regulations, and promoting cross-border investments, African countries stand to benefit from increased trade efficiencies and stronger collective bargaining power on the global stage. Experts highlight that such integration is not only about economic expansion but also about fostering political stability and social cohesion.

Key components driving this vision forward include:

  • Enhancing infrastructure connectivity: better transport and communication links to support inter-regional commerce.
  • Streamlining customs and trade laws: reducing barriers that impede the free flow of goods and services.
  • Encouraging regional value chains: enabling countries to specialize and create complementary industries.
